This Date in Weather History

1972 - Heavy rains, mostly the remnants of Tropical Storm Joanne, fell across much of Arizona. It was believed to be the first time in Arizona weather history that a tropical storm entered the state with its circulation still intact. The center was over Flagstaff early on the 7th.

About Fresno, Ohio

Fresno is an unincorporated community and census-designated place in eastern White Eyes Township, Coshocton County, Ohio, United States. As of the 2020 census it had a population of 140. It has a post office with the ZIP code 43824. It lies along State Route 93 between West Lafayette and Baltic.
